Hygromycin B, produced by Streptomyces hygroscopicus, is used as a selection agent and inhibits protein synthesis in cells not carrying hygromycin phosphotransferase (HPH)
Antibiotic; For selection/maintenance of prokaryotic, eukaryotic cells.
Application: Recommended for use as a selection agent at 100-800 μg/mL. Biochem/physiol Actions: Mode of Action: Blocks polypeptide synthesis and inhibits elongation. For use in the selection and maintenance of prokaryotic and eukaryotic cells. Preparation Note: Purified by ion exchange chromatography.
HPH inactivates hygromycin B and restores protein synthesis.
